明经CAD社区

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
楼主: langjs

[源码] 动态引线标注源码(升级 V2.0,可设置参数)

    [复制链接]
发表于 2013-6-21 10:46:06 | 显示全部楼层
不错,不过程序每次只能标注一次,如果能多次标注就更好了。
发表于 2013-6-21 13:39:44 | 显示全部楼层
是啊,没字体字高,没箭头
发表于 2013-6-21 15:21:10 | 显示全部楼层
感谢 langjs 分享程序源码!
发表于 2013-6-21 15:31:19 | 显示全部楼层
冒昧修改一下,增加图层名及字体
(progn
      (setq pt0 (getpoint "\n指定引线起始位置:"))
      (princ (strcat "\n指定引线基线位置:"))
      (command "layer" "M" "标注" "C" "3" "" "LT" "CONTINUOUS" "" "");设置一个标注图层
      (entmake (list '(0 . "LWPOLYLINE") '(100 . "AcDbEntity") '(100 . "AcDbPolyline") (cons 90 3) (cons 10 pt0)
       (cons 10 pt0) (cons 10 pt0)))
      (setq ent1 (entget (setq name1 (entlast))))
      (entmake (list '(0 . "TEXT") (cons 1 txt) (cons 10 pt0) (cons 40 (* 1.3 bi h)) '(41 . 0.8)'(7 . "BG_ST")))
      (setq ent2 (entget (setq name2 (entlast))) w (caadr (textbox ent2)))
发表于 2013-6-21 16:49:13 | 显示全部楼层
改文字长度基线没变化呀??
 楼主| 发表于 2013-6-23 14:29:04 | 显示全部楼层
增加了箭头
发表于 2013-6-23 14:41:16 | 显示全部楼层
给力!!顶起
发表于 2013-6-23 15:02:08 | 显示全部楼层
大侠作品,超级给力
回复 支持 0 反对 1

使用道具 举报

发表于 2013-6-23 15:13:01 | 显示全部楼层
不错的程序,支持郎
发表于 2013-6-23 15:13:09 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|CAD论坛|CAD教程|CAD下载|联系我们|关于明经|明经通道 ( 粤ICP备05003914号 )  
©2000-2023 明经通道 版权所有 本站代码,在未取得本站及作者授权的情况下,不得用于商业用途

GMT+8, 2024-11-25 05:35 , Processed in 0.163878 second(s), 19 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表